#2d3e93 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2d3e93 is composed of 17.6% red, 24.3% green and 57.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.4% cyan, 57.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 230 degrees, a saturation of 53.1% and a lightness of 37.6%. #2d3e93 color hex could be obtained by blending #5a7cff with #000027.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#2d3e93 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2d3e93 has RGB values of R:45, G:62, B:147 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0.58, Y:0,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 2965139.
